java - GWT app - deploying on Tomcat or any other servlet container

Is there a plugin for Eclipse GWT or any other method to automatically deploy and run GWT app on Tomcat (or any other Serlvet container)? For the moment the only method I know is copying the compiled classes into WEB-INF directory but this is an arduous work. Additionally you have to configure Apache Tomcat manually. I'd like to have something like in Eclipse Dynamic Web Project where you can run your servlets directly by spawning tomcat process.

You could write an Ant task to deploy and run your GWT app. It could copy the files and then tell your servlet container to reload the latest files.
